This recruiter is online.

This is your chance to shine!

Apply Now

Intermediate to Senior AI Application Developer to support the design, development, and implementation of an Agentic AI–enabled maintenance assistant appli

Edmonton, AB
  • Number of positions available : 1

  • To be discussed
  • Contract job

  • Published since 4 day(s)
  • Starting date : 1 position to fill as soon as possible

Our post-secondary client is seeking an Intermediate to Senior AI Application Developer to support the design, development, and implementation of an Agentic AI-enabled maintenance assistant application within a facilities and enterprise asset management environment (Hybrid, Edmonton AB).


Overview:

The successful consultant will work alongside internal teams to design and build an AI-driven assistant that supports facilities maintenance planning and operational decision-making. The resource will help structure maintenance and asset data, design an Agentic AI architecture leveraging RAG methodologies, and integrate the solution with enterprise asset management systems via APIs.


Must-Haves:

  • 3-5 years of software or application development experience
  • Hands-on experience developing AI / Generative AI applications
  • Experience designing or implementing RAG (Retrieval Augmented Generation) architectures
  • Experience developing Agentic AI or AI-driven decision support systems
  • Experience integrating applications with enterprise systems via APIs
  • Experience working with data preparation, structuring, and analysis for AI/ML use cases


Nice-to-Haves:

  • Experience working with Enterprise Asset Management (EAM) or CMMS (Computerized Maintenance Management System) platforms
  • Experience developing solutions within facilities management, asset management, or operational environments
  • Master’s degree in Computer Science, Software Engineering, or related discipline
  • Experience working within large public-sector or enterprise environments


Responsibilities:

  • Design and develop an Agentic AI architecture for a facilities maintenance assistant
  • Prepare, structure, and analyze facilities and maintenance data for AI model ingestion
  • Develop an AI assistant capable of providing maintenance planning insights and operational recommendations
  • Integrate the AI application with enterprise systems (e.g., CMMS) via APIs
  • Participate in solution design discussions, architecture reviews, and development planning
  • Collaborate with business stakeholders and technical teams to gather requirements and refine solution capabilities
  • Support testing, refinement, and documentation of the AI application
  • Ensure adherence to development methodologies and best practices
Disclaimer:
AI may be used in evaluating candidates.
This posting is for an existing vacancy.
Apply

Requirements

Level of education

undetermined

Work experience (years)

undetermined

Written languages

undetermined

Spoken languages

undetermined